Chrissy Teigen is reflecting on how her life has improved since ditching alcohol. The Cravings founder opened up on Instagram on Wednesday, her six-month anniversary of abstaining from alcohol. "6 months no alcohol!

Honestly kind of sucks saying it because even though I don’t ever crave it now, time has not exactly flown by haha. I prob won’t be excited til a larger milestone like at leasssst 5 years, and sometimes I don’t even know if I necessarily won’t ever drink again?" Teigen began.

The TV personality went on to say that while she doesn't exactly have her sobriety journey all planned out she's learned quite a lot so far.

(Photo by Bellocqimages/Bauer-Griffin/GC Images via Getty Images) "I have no idea what I’m doing honestly, but I do know a few things: I now have endless energy, way less anxiety (no more benzos!) and I am *happier* and more present than ever.
